Shell plans to start operating five oil and gas leasing areas in Egypt

ECHEMI 2020-03-17

Shell plans to start operating its five oil and gas leasing areas in Egypt in the second half of 2020, a Dutch Shell executive said on October 17. In February this year, shell won three oil and two natural gas concessions in a new round of bidding in Egypt. As Egypt seeks to maintain investment growth driven by major discoveries, Eni, BP and ExxonMobil also won part of a total of 12 oil and gas leasing area bids in this round of bidding in Egypt. Gerald schotmann, executive vice president of shell's upstream joint venture, told Reuters that shell also applied to participate in a new round of Red Sea oil and gas drilling bidding in Egypt. In an interview in Alexandria, Egypt, schotman said that if Shell wants to expand its business in Egypt, it is also interested in bidding for oil and gas exploration in the Mediterranean.
